Jolie Hair and Beauty Academy Admissions

Jolie Hair and Beauty Academy-Ludlow follows a simple application and admission process involving a total of 4 steps that are as follows: Step 1 that a prospective candidate needs to complete: Submitting the application The first step in JHBAL's admission procedure is applying to the university. Interested candidates can apply to the university by either calling the academy at (413) 589-0747 or through online mode. Those willing to take admission can also directly visit the university's administration at 44 Sewall Street, Ludlow, Massachusetts 01056. They can contact the Jolie Hair and Beauty Academy-Ludlow admissions office by phone as well. Step 2: Acceptance by JHBAL The applicant would be required to submit necessary documents to receive an admission decision once they have submitted the form and deposited the enrollment fee. For Jolie Hair and Beauty Academy-Ludlow, applicants will have to submit the following documents: Essay: Also known as a personal statement, the essay provides the applicant with an opportunity in a unique way to showcase their achievements and personality. Personal experience and anecdotes of the applicant can also be included. Transcripts: Applicants must also submit high-school and academy transcripts for the evaluation process. They can submit the same through Parchment (or similar platforms). Official Test Scores: By submitting these official scores, the applicant can avail of a better chance of securing a seat at Jolie Hair and Beauty Academy-Ludlow. However, additional documents or information may be requested once the applications are reviewed. Step 3 involves confirmation of attendance As part of the Step 3 in the admission process, the candidates must confirm their attendance to Jolie Hair and Beauty Academy-Ludlow. The candidates will be required to complete their Financial Check-In process and select their housing, too. These processes include reviewing and verifying the summary of Accounts and Financial Aid (scholarships, fees, and tuition costs), choosing a lodging option, selecting a payment plan, and making the first payment as well. Candidates will be required to complete the Math and English assessments before proceeding to register for classes. Step 4: Register for Classes Once all the processes mentioned above are completed, the candidates will be required to register for courses.

In the US, many universities incentivize students by helping them earn academy credit by taking certain courses in high school. Dual Enrollment (also known as Dual Credit), AP Credit, and CLEP (Credit for Life Experiences) are among the most popular programs. Regarding these credits, however, every academy has its own policy. The benefits of taking such programs include a shorter time to obtain a degree, a higher GPA, and increased chances of completing the degree. Students who want to avail AP and CLEP credits are recommended to visit collegeboard.org and ask them to submit the scores to the academy of their choice.
